Fun Facts:
Ryan O’Reilly leads the league in takeaways with 39 right now. But as we all know, this doesn’t matter because Datsyuk did it first.
Landy and Dutchy are also in the top 30 with 23 and 22 takeaways respectively. Our dear little rook also has 77 hits (#21 in the league) and 91 shots (#26 in the league). I like our Diaper Dandy. Now if he’d just put it in the back of the net….
In the meantime, Adam Larsson has 24 giveaways, #28 in the league.
